本文基于《Python自动化运维技术与最佳实践》第十三章内容“从零开始打造B/S自动化运维平台”。参考链接为作者刘天斯个人博客:https://blog.liuts.com/post/245/https://blog.liuts.com/post/246/https://github.com/yorkoliu/pyauto平台简介:OMServer是本平台的名称。OMServer实现了一个集中式的
分类:
其他好文 时间:
2018-05-10 17:30:48
阅读次数:
1125
python-自动化运维 http://www.cnblogs.com/xiaozhiqi/p/5770996.html https://blog.csdn.net/u014538198/article/details/73603781 python-爬虫 https://cuiqingcai.co ...
分类:
其他好文 时间:
2018-05-09 20:50:48
阅读次数:
137
关闭防火墙和selinux 安装epel源和cobbler,启动相关服务 检查cobbler 动态修改配置 修改server和next_server 配置tftp 下载cobbler相关的包 启动rsyscd服务 kickstart default密码:系统登录密码 [root@localhost ...
分类:
其他好文 时间:
2018-05-08 19:39:26
阅读次数:
160
1、ansible介绍ansible是新出现的自动化运维工具,基于Python研发。糅合了众多老牌运维工具的优点实现了批量操作系统配置、批量程序的部署、批量运行命令等功能。仅需在管理工作站上安装ansible程序配置被管控主机的IP信息,被管控的主机无客户端。ansible应用程序存在于epel(第三方社区)源,依赖于很多python组件。主要包括:(1)、连接插件connectionplugin
分类:
其他好文 时间:
2018-05-08 14:47:31
阅读次数:
821
1.介绍shell是一种脚本语言aming_linuxblog.lishiming.net可以使用逻辑判断、循环等语法可以自定义函数shell是系统命令的集合shell脚本可以实现自动化运维,能大大增加运维效率2.脚本结构和执行开头需要加#!/bin/bash以#开头的行作为解释说明脚本的名字以.sh结尾,用于区分这是一个shell脚本执行方法有两种chmod+x1.sh;./1.shbash1.
分类:
系统相关 时间:
2018-05-07 19:35:51
阅读次数:
184
Playbooks与Ad-Hoc相比,是一种完全不同的运用Ansible的方式,而且是非常之强大的;也是系统ansible命令的集合,其利用yaml语言编写,运行过程,ansbile-playbook命令根据自上而下的顺序依次执行。
简单来说,Playbooks 是一种简单的配置管理系统与多机器部署系统的基础。与现有的其他系统有不同之处,且非常适合于复杂应用的部署。
分类:
其他好文 时间:
2018-05-04 18:27:55
阅读次数:
598
随着AI和电商以及5G的到来,人为参与运维就会越感到苍白无力,自动化运维会大大提高人的工作效率,使服务器能更好的工作。本文介绍的自动化运维工具是ansible。有兴趣的人可以搜索芬兰运营商Elisa自动化运维案例。
分类:
系统相关 时间:
2018-05-04 16:56:35
阅读次数:
273
dns服务基础 pxe cobbler 装机rsync同步服务 dhcp 日志 服务 进程 RAID磁盘管理 源码包安装 vim使用技巧 各种yum
分类:
其他好文 时间:
2018-05-01 23:27:43
阅读次数:
332
Ansible管理Windows系统要求,以及管理windows系统是怎么实现的,中间用什么通信,这个和Linux的通讯有很大的区别,windows的PowerShell类似Linuxshell的一种交互式工具。
最近公司为了上一个活动功能,增加了40台服务器,虽然服务器可以通过saltstack 来统一管理(自动化运维工具 SaltStack 搭建),项目可以通过jenkins + saltstack统一发布(利用jenkins+saltstack+sh部署项目到多台服务器),但是在此之前需要把这40台服务 ...
分类:
系统相关 时间:
2018-04-28 14:11:58
阅读次数:
301